Define the birthday message and recipient

Choosing flowers begins with the feeling you want to convey. A birthday gift for a partner may call for something intimate, while a bouquet for a colleague or relative can be brighter and more relaxed. Before browsing arrangements, consider who will receive them and what you hope they feel when the delivery arrives.

Match flowers to the recipient’s personality

Think beyond favorite colors. Someone who loves gardening may appreciate an airy seasonal mix, while a minimalist may prefer a compact bouquet with a restrained palette. The best birthday flower ideas are not necessarily the largest ones; they are the arrangements that feel recognizable as the recipient.

Choose between romantic, cheerful, elegant, or playful arrangements

The style should suit both the recipient and your relationship. Red or deep-toned flowers can feel romantic, sunny colors often feel celebratory, and pale, structured arrangements tend to read as elegant. For a playful birthday, look for unusual textures, bright contrasts, or a loosely gathered seasonal design.

Consider age, relationship, and personal preferences

Age alone should not dictate the choice, but it can help you judge the scale and tone of the gift. A milestone birthday might suit a fuller presentation, whereas a simple posy may be more appropriate for a friend who prefers understated gestures. Check whether the recipient has a known favorite flower, dislikes strong fragrance, or would rather receive a plant that lasts longer.

Add a message that feels personal

A short card can make an ordinary arrangement feel considered. Mention a shared memory, a quality you admire, or a specific wish for the year ahead instead of relying only on a generic greeting. A specific detail matters more than a long message, especially when the flowers are doing most of the visual work.

Select the right birthday flowers

Flower choice affects the mood, appearance, and practical care of a birthday gift. Fresh blooms can be classic, colorful, sculptural, or deliberately informal, so begin with the recipient’s space and habits. Seasonal availability may also influence the final arrangement, and a good florist should make suitable substitutions clear.

Bright birthday bouquet with seasonal flowers

Compare roses, lilies, tulips, and seasonal blooms

Roses are versatile and can range from romantic to cheerful depending on their color and styling. Lilies bring height and fragrance, tulips feel clean and lively, and seasonal blooms can give the arrangement a more local, relaxed character. If you are comparing fresh seasonal stems, look at the overall shape and texture rather than choosing by flower name alone.

Understand color meanings and birthday symbolism

Color is a simple way to guide the message. Yellow, orange, and coral often feel sunny and energetic; pink can be affectionate without being intensely romantic; white and cream create a calm, polished effect. These meanings are flexible, so personal taste should always take priority over a strict symbolism chart.

Choose bouquets, boxed flowers, or gift bundles

A hand-tied bouquet is easy to give and usually creates an immediate visual impression. Boxed flowers can feel polished and convenient, while a gift bundle may suit someone who enjoys pairing blooms with treats or a lasting plant. If the recipient is away from home often, consider whether the presentation will be easy to unpack and place in water.

Account for allergies, pets, and flower sensitivities

Ask discreetly about allergies or sensitivities before ordering strongly scented flowers. Pet owners may also need to check whether particular blooms are unsuitable for animals, especially if the arrangement will sit within reach. When you are unsure, tell the florist about the household and request a safer alternative rather than guessing.

Compare Altona florist services and delivery options

A beautiful arrangement still needs to arrive at the right place and time. When comparing an Altona florist for birthdays, look at the service area, ordering deadlines, delivery windows, and communication process together. A lower listed bouquet price may not be the better value if the delivery terms are unclear.

Check delivery coverage across Altona and nearby suburbs

Confirm the exact suburb before paying, particularly if the address is in Altona North or a nearby area. Delivery zones can vary even between neighboring streets, and some services apply different fees outside their central area. Compare same-day and scheduled delivery

Same-day delivery is useful for a last-minute surprise, but it often depends on an order cut-off and available stock. Scheduled delivery gives you more control for a party, workplace presentation, or milestone birthday. Same-day Altona flowers may be suitable when speed matters, while advance ordering is generally calmer for a busy weekend.

Confirm delivery windows and recipient instructions

A delivery window is more useful when paired with clear instructions. Add the recipient’s phone number where appropriate, note a safe place or concierge arrangement, and mention access codes or apartment details. If the recipient must be present, choose a service that explains what happens after an unsuccessful attempt.

Review florist experience, photos, and customer feedback

Photographs can help you judge scale, palette, and presentation, though seasonal flowers may mean the finished arrangement differs slightly. Read recent feedback for comments about freshness, communication, and punctuality rather than focusing only on star ratings. Plan a birthday flower order around your budget

Set the total amount before you fall in love with an arrangement. The real cost may include the flowers, delivery, card, vase, and optional gifts, so compare the complete checkout price rather than the bouquet headline. A thoughtful order does not need to be extravagant if the style and message are well chosen.

Set a realistic budget for flowers and delivery

Decide what you can comfortably spend, then leave a little room for delivery and presentation. If the budget is tight, a smaller arrangement in strong colors can feel more intentional than a larger bouquet with no clear style. Compare small, standard, and premium arrangements

Size usually changes the number of stems, the complexity of the design, and the presentation vessel. A small arrangement can work beautifully for a desk or bedside table, while a standard bouquet suits most home celebrations. Premium designs may be appropriate for a milestone, but confirm what makes them different before assuming that more flowers automatically means a better gift.

A simple comparison can make the choice clearer:

Arrangement level Often suits What to check
Small Desk, casual gesture, modest budget Stem variety and final size
Standard Home birthday or close friend Vase, delivery, and seasonal mix
Premium Milestone or shared celebration Stem count, presentation, and fees

The table is only a starting point; the recipient’s taste should decide between levels. A well-composed standard bouquet may be more memorable than a premium arrangement that feels too formal.

Look for add-ons such as chocolates, balloons, or plants

Extras can turn flowers into a fuller birthday gift, but they should support the main idea rather than distract from it. Chocolates suit many recipients, balloons add a party mood, and a plant may be better for someone who enjoys ongoing care. Avoid unexpected fees at checkout

Before confirming payment, check delivery charges, card fees, weekend surcharges, and any minimum order requirement. Make sure the displayed total includes the selected add-ons and the correct suburb. Taking one quiet minute to review the basket can prevent an awkward conversation later.

Personalize the birthday flower delivery

Personalization does not require a completely custom commission. It can be as simple as choosing a palette that recalls a favorite place or adding a message that only you would write. The aim is to make the delivery feel chosen, not merely sent.

Select a custom color palette or flower style

If the florist permits preferences, describe the mood in plain language: soft and garden-like, bright and celebratory, or modern with strong contrast. You can mention colors to include and colors to avoid, while allowing the florist room to work with available stems. This usually produces a more natural result than insisting on one unavailable flower.

Include a handwritten card or special note

A handwritten card adds warmth, especially when the flowers are delivered while you are elsewhere. Keep it readable and personal, and include the recipient’s name if the order allows. A sentence about why you chose the flowers can make even a short birthday wish feel deliberate.

Coordinate flowers with a birthday party theme

For a party, match the arrangement to the tableware, room colors, or general atmosphere without making the flowers compete with the cake and decorations. Low arrangements work well on dining tables, while taller designs may suit an entryway or gift table. If the event has a strong theme, share it with the florist and ask for a palette that complements it.

Choose a vase, hamper, or keepsake presentation

A vase is useful when the recipient may not have one ready, while a hamper suits someone who enjoys several small treats. A keepsake container can add value, but only if it fits the recipient’s style and home. Place the order smoothly and avoid common mistakes

The final step is mostly about accuracy. Recheck names, addresses, phone numbers, delivery dates, and card wording before submitting the order. A few practical decisions made early can protect the surprise and reduce the chance of a delayed or misdirected delivery.

Provide accurate recipient and delivery details

Use the recipient’s full name and include the business name, unit number, floor, or access information when relevant. Add a phone number that the courier can use discreetly, and make sure the sender details are correct if the gift is intended to be anonymous. For deliveries outside the immediate area, confirm the suburb rather than relying on an auto-filled address.

Order early for weekends and peak occasions

Birthdays that fall near public holidays, long weekends, or major celebration periods may place extra pressure on stock and delivery routes. Ordering ahead gives you a wider choice and makes scheduled delivery easier. If you need same-day service, check the cut-off before selecting the flowers, not after completing the basket.

Confirm substitutions and seasonal availability

Fresh flowers change with the season, and a florist may need to replace a stem or color. Read the substitution policy and state whether you prefer a similar palette, similar value, or no substitution. A flexible request usually helps the florist protect the overall shape and freshness of the design.

Check the order confirmation and delivery updates

Save the confirmation email and inspect the date, address, card message, total, and selected extras. If tracking or delivery notifications are offered, keep an eye on them without repeatedly contacting the recipient and spoiling the surprise. Frequently Asked Questions

What flowers are best for a birthday?

Roses, tulips, lilies, and seasonal mixed blooms can all work well. Choose according to the recipient’s favorite colors, fragrance preferences, and the mood you want the gift to create.

How much should I spend on birthday flowers?

There is no fixed amount that suits every relationship. Set a comfortable total budget, then account for delivery, presentation, the card, and any extras before choosing the arrangement size.

Can I order birthday flowers for same-day delivery?

Often, yes, but availability depends on the florist’s delivery area, order cut-off, stock, and delivery capacity. Check those conditions before relying on same-day service.

Should I choose a bouquet or a vase arrangement?

A bouquet is flexible and often easier to transport, while a vase arrangement is ready to display. Consider whether the recipient already has a suitable vase and how the flowers will be received.

What should I write in a birthday flower card?

Write a brief message that includes the recipient’s name and a genuine personal detail. A shared memory, compliment, or wish for the coming year will usually feel more meaningful than a generic phrase.

How early should I order birthday flowers?

Order several days ahead for weekends, public holidays, and major occasions. Earlier ordering usually gives you more choice and makes it easier to secure a preferred delivery date.

What if the florist needs to substitute a flower?

Review the substitution policy and state your preference when ordering. Ask for a replacement with a similar color, value, and overall style, especially if a particular flower is unavailable.
